{"product_id":"in-case-you-didn-t-feel-like-showing-up","title":"In Case You Didn't Feel Like Showing Up","description":"\u003cp\u003eAmerican industrial metal band Ministry was founded by lead singer Al Jourgensen in 1981. Originally a new wave synthpop outfit, Ministry changed its style to become one of the pioneers of industrial metal in the mid-‘80s. \u003ci\u003eIn Case You Didn’t Feel Like Showing Up\u003c\/i\u003e is a live album by the band. The record was originally released in 1990 and contains the live show performed in Merrillville on February 22, 1990. It is six songs long, but delivers big time for each of them.
